Here’s something that might surprise you: men’s skin is actually about 25% thicker than women’s skin. That’s not just a random fact—it completely changes how you should approach your skincare routine. Your skin produces more sebum (that’s the fancy word for natural oils), which means you’re more likely to deal with shine, enlarged pores, and the occasional breakout.The Perfect Face Wash for Men
The testosterone flowing through your system doesn’t just affect your mood and energy levels. It’s also working overtime to make your sebaceous glands produce more oil. This is why that cleanser for men needs to be formulated differently from what your girlfriend or sister might use. Men’s skincare products typically have stronger oil-fighting ingredients and are designed to handle that extra sebum production without completely stripping your skin.The Perfect Face Wash for Men
Then there’s the shaving factor. Every time you drag a razor across your face, you’re essentially exfoliating and potentially irritating your skin. This creates micro-cuts and can lead to ingrown hairs, razor burn, and general sensitivity. Your facial cleanser men should ideally help prep your skin for shaving and soothe it afterwards.
